And towards the end. Beginning the forty days of the fast, that is, the eight weeks, and fasting with self-control for the destruction of the eight thoughts that rise up against the soul, from the twenty-seventh of the month of Mecheir according to the Egyptians, until the twentieth of the month of Pharmouthi. Of the same, in the thirty-first false festal letter, of which the beginning is thus: ‘And now I seem to hear.’ And towards the end. Beginning the eight weeks of the fast, that is, of the holy Forty Days, because Saturday and Sunday are not counted with the holy fasts, from the nineteenth of the month of Mecheir according to the Egyptians, but according to the Romans, the Ides of February, which is the thirteenth of February; and of the holy week of the saving Pascha, from the eighth of the month of Pharmouthi according to the Egyptians; but according to the Romans, three days before the Nones of April, which is the third of April; and thereafter, having completed the holy days of Pascha, in the late evening of the holy Saturday we shall cease the fast.
